Maker(s):Baskin, Leonard
Culture:American (1922-2000)
Title:Walt Whitman
Date Made:1955
Type:Print
Materials:Wood engraving in black and red on cream wove paper
Measurements:mat: 23 5/8 in x 20 in; 60.0075 cm x 50.8 cm; sheet: 18 7/8 in x 19 7/16 in; 47.9425 cm x 49.37125 cm; image: 15 3/8 in x 15 3/8 in; 39.0525 cm x 39.0525 cm
Narrative Inscription:  Unsigned. Verso of mat, upr. r. (graphite): 44.
Accession Number:  MH 1991.4.576
Credit Line:Bequest of Helene Brosseau Black (Class of 1931)
Museum Collection:  Mount Holyoke College Art Museum
mh_1991_4_576_v1_01.jpg

Description:
The print depicts the figure of Walt Whitman, hands in pants' pockets, standing to the left of one of his poems, As Consequent, etc. . . on a broadside page from the book to celebrate the 100th anniversary of Leaves of Grass.
